WebJan 5, 2024 · Barn spiders are carnivorous, and their diet is largely based on other insects, such as beetles, moths, and ants. They have a poor sense of vision and hunt their prey through vibrations and their webs. Once prey is trapped in their web, barn spiders wrap it in their web’s silk to feed on it. They then inject the prey with a venomous bite.

WebAfter the male of the European nursery-web spider has located a suitable mate, he captures a fly, wraps it in silk, and presents it to the female; while the female is occupied with eating the fly, the male mates with her. WebSome spiders stay with the egg sac, guarding it until the spiderlings emerge (e.g, huntsman spiders, trapdoor spiders) or carry the egg sac about with them (wolf spiders, water spiders), sometimes in their jaws (daddy-long-legs spiders). Wolf Spiders carry their spherical egg sacs slung from the spinnerets.
